From the book “Grit” by Angela Duckworth

“​In sum, no matter the domain, the highly successful had a kind of ferocious determination that played out in two ways. First, these exemplars were unusually resilient and hardworking. Second, they knew in a very, very deep way what it was they wanted. They not only had determination , they had direction. It was this combination of passion and perseverance that made high achievers special. In a word, they had grit.”

To my inner sluggard – Proverbs 26:13-16

13 The sluggard says, “There is a lion in the road!  There is a lion in the streets!” 14 As a door turns on its hinges,  so does a sluggard on his bed.  15 The sluggard buries his hand in the dish;   it wears him out to bring it back to his mouth. 16 The sluggard is wiser in his own eyes than seven men who can answer sensibly.

To my inner sluggard – Proverbs 24:30-34

30 I passed by the field of a sluggard,  by the vineyard of a man lacking sense, 31 and behold, it was all overgrown with thorns;   the ground was covered with nettles,   and its stone wall was broken down. 32 Then I saw and considered it;  I looked and received instruction. 33 A little sleep, a little slumber,    a little folding of the hands to rest, 34 and poverty will come upon you like a robber,  and want like an armed man.
